Match Summary

Consadole Sapporo defeated FC Tokyo 5:1. The match was played in J1 League 2023. Goals were scored by Y. Asano 8′, D. Suga 28′, T. Kaneko 38′ (pen.), D. Suga 50′, T. Nakagawa 73′, T. Kaneko 90′. 3 yellow cards were shown. Consadole Sapporo had 51% possession while FC Tokyo held 49%. Consadole Sapporo had 20 shots (10 on target) compared to 14 (5 on target) for FC Tokyo. Consadole Sapporo made 5 substitutions, FC Tokyo made 5. VAR was involved: Penalty confirmed (Akito Fukumori 36′).
